| Hi, I believe this plant is a hosta, but what variation is it? It has a yellow/green border around a green center. The leaves resemble ovals and they are kind of thick. Also, the stems have a red tint to them. Thank you! |
Follow-Up Postings:
|
| can't recall the name of this relatively common house plant but its not a hosta. hosta leaves all originate from a central growing point at ground level and have thin soft and almond shaped leaves with distinctive parallel veination. there are a gazillion hybrid hosta varieties so details vary. |
|
| It may be Peperomia obtusifolia 'Variegata'. |
